November 2023 by Ashley T.
Stopped by on my way back home and whoa, this place is massive. There has to be no less than 1000 gas pumps, plenty of parking for those who need to go inside the store, an area where you can take your dog, and an indoor space full of food, drinks, treats, and all sorts of Buc-ees goodies.I was a little overwhelmed by the amount of people and just made my way through to the food area where I saw a bbq station with pulled pork, chicken, and brisket sandwiches, a taco station with different tacos and burritos, and a sweet treat station with different types of fudges and other stuff. There of course were drink stations with coffees, slushies, and sodas, and of course your usual convince store stuff - snacks, candy, sandwiches, and other random things. I grabbed a chicken taco with peppers and onions ($3) and my husband grabbed a pulled brisket sandwich ($4). I couldn't help but pickup one of the nut samplers that had cinnamon pecans, cinnamon almonds, praline pecans, and praline almonds for $10. A staff member was kind enough to wave us over so that we could checkout and we had a nice convo. She was really nice and I appreciated her opening up a register for us. We made our way back to the car and enjoyed our food. The taco was decent and my husband said the brisket sandwich "wasn't bad". Definitely gave us a little nourishment for the ride back home. So now I can finally said I had my very first visit and it was just fine. Not sure if there's ever really a downtime at this place but just know it can be a lot folks...but for good gas prices, decent food/snacks, clean restrooms, and good service, I'd visit again.
